One of the most memorable traditions in the Hispanic culture is the celebration of a young girl’s 15th birthday, commonly known as a “Quinceanera”. This event has evolved year after year, that is has reached the comparison to a mini-wedding.


Therefore, we have created this free Spanish guide in order to help you plan every detail of your party. Such guides include the Quinceanera’s arrival on a limousine, dress selection, sending invitations and choosing the venue.


2009 seems to finally be the year of financial recovery, which will most likely motivate many families to celebrate their daughters’ 15th anniversary at large. My advice would be to get your daughters involved in the process so they can appreciate the effort put into the planning and spending of the party.  This also allows you to take advantage of this special moment in your daughter’s life to tell her about the importance of education.
